+  o Minor bugfixes (operator tools):
+    - Make tor-print-ed-signing-cert(1) print certificate expiration date in
+      RFC 1123 and UNIX timestamp formats, to make output machine readable.
+      Fixes bug 31012; bugfix on 0.3.5.1-alpha.

 **tor-print-ed-signing-cert** is utility program for Tor relay operators to
 check expiration date of ed25519 signing certificate.
 
+Expiration date is printed in three formats:
+
+* Human-readable timestamp, localized to current timezone.
+* RFC 1123 timestamp (at GMT timezone).
+* Unix time value.
